A spacious detached home on Bogardeind

This detached house on Bogardeind in Geldrop dates back to 1920 and offers 171 m² of living space on a 354 m² plot. The listing does not state an energy label, so the home's energy performance is unknown. At €750,000, the asking price is 32% above the neighbourhood average of €567,900, which puts it on the high side compared to other detached houses in Geldrop-Mierlo.

Akert: a quiet, green neighbourhood

Akert is a neighbourhood with a mix of ages: about a quarter of residents are 65 or older, and a similar share are between 25 and 45. It's a fairly urban area with 1,591 addresses per km². One resident describes it as a "Beautiful neighbourhood, close to nature. Near main roads and within walking distance of the centre." Another notes: "Just generally a safe and quiet neighbourhood. Only the litter outside still needs a lot of improvement." These two reviews, along with a third, give the neighbourhood Akert an average score of 8.06 out of 10.

Daily life on Bogardeind

For your morning bread, Albert Heijn is just over a kilometre away, and Jumbo and Lidl are a similar distance. The nearest primary school, Basisschool t Klokhuis, is a five-minute walk away, and Basisschool De Ganzebloem is about ten minutes on foot. The municipality Geldrop-Mierlo also has a train station 1.7 km from the home, so commuting is straightforward.

About Bogardeind 205, Geldrop

Is €750,000 a fair price for this detached home?

The asking price of €750,000 is 32% above the average asking price in Akert (€567,900) and well above the median of €537,000. However, this is a detached house on a 354 m² plot, and detached homes tend to command a premium. The average price per m² in the neighbourhood is €4,019, so at €4,386 per m² this home is priced above that benchmark.

What is the neighbourhood Akert like?

Akert scores an 8.06 out of 10 from three resident reviews. Residents describe it as quiet, safe, and close to nature, with easy access to main roads and the centre. Some mention litter as a downside. The neighbourhood has a mix of ages, with many over-65s and 25-to-45-year-olds, and a fairly urban density.

How far is the nearest train station?

The nearest train station is 1.7 km from the home, which is about a 20-minute walk or a short cycle ride.

What schools are nearby?

The closest primary school is Basisschool t Klokhuis at 523 m, followed by Basisschool De Ganzebloem at 921 m. There are also special education options within 1.5 km. Secondary schools are 2.6 km away on average.

Why is the energy label not mentioned?

The agent has not provided this information, so the home's energy performance is unknown.

How many homes are for sale in Akert?

There are currently 10 homes for sale in Akert, with prices ranging from €449,000 to €895,000. The average asking price is €567,900, and the average floor area is 147 m².
